When a fan asked Rihanna, “Why is your hair so nappy” and she replied back, “Because I’m black bitch!” she made it clear that it was a new day for her. She was emancipated. 

She credited the incident for her change. The fight she had with Chris Brown exposed her problems to the world and in a strange way, it gave her freedom. Since then, she’s been under the microscope and it’s clearly having its effect on her.

She told Elle Magazine: 

“That was my opening . . . one less skeleton in the closet, one less burden, one less secret; now you know that, so you can say what you want . . . I don’t have anything to hide.”

But this isn’t about what she’s hiding, this is about sharing. Over the past month, reporters have asked Rihanna about her private life. Reporters have found out the hard way, she’s single, and doesn’t like talking about her private life.

Rumors keep putting her with someone. Whether it’s Chris Brown, Drake, Rob Kardashian, Ashton Kutcher, her best friend Melissa, that one fan she took a picture with; the list goes on. But the reality? Aside from her ex Matt Kemp, Rihanna has been single since the incident.

It was the fight that caused Rihanna’s most private moments to be exposed to the world, and damn it, she’s sick of it. The world continues to focus on things that don’t and shouldn’t matter.
